Lets compare vitamin content per 1 kilogram of Pineapple vs Almond paste:
- 1 kilogram of Pineapple has 1.9 times more Vitamin B5, 3.1 times more Vitamin B6 and 478 times more Vitamin C than Almond paste.
- While 1 kg of Almond paste contains 12.9 times more Vitamin B2, 2.8 times more Vitamin B3, 4.1 times more Vitamin B9 and 677 times more Vitamin E than Raw Pineapple.
- Both Pineapple and Almond paste provide similar amounts of Vitamin B1 per one kilogram.
- 1 kilogram of Pineapple have insufficient amounts of Vitamin E
- 1 kilogram of Almond paste have insufficient amounts of Vitamin C
- Both Raw Pineapple as well as Almond paste have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B12, Vitamin D and Vitamin K in one kilogram.
Comparing minerals per 1 kilogram for Pineapple vs Almond paste:
- 1 kilogram of Pineapple has 6.1 times more Water than Almond paste.
- While 1 kg of Almond paste contains 13.2 times more Calcium, 4.1 times more Copper, 5.5 times more Iron, 10.8 times more Magnesium, 32.3 times more Phosphorus, 2.9 times more Potassium, 42 times more Selenium and 12.3 times more Zinc than Raw Pineapple.
- Both Pineapple and Almond paste contain similar levels of Manganese per one kilogram.
- 1 kilogram of Pineapple lack sufficient amounts of Calcium, Phosphorus, Selenium and Zinc
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 1 kilogram:
- 1 kg of Almond paste contains 9.2 times more Energy, 231.2 times more Fat, 292.1 times more Saturated Fat, 11.7 times more Omega 3, 242.4 times more Omega 6, 3.6 times more Carbohydrate, 3.7 times more Sugars, 3.4 times more Fiber and 16.7 times more Protein than Raw Pineapple.
- 1 kilogram of Pineapple provide inadequate amounts of Energy, Omega 3, Omega 6 and Protein
